A series of benzisoxazole glycolate and acetate ester diphenyl ethers were prepared. The preparation of intermediate 5-hydroxybenzisoxazoleacetic acid from 4,6-dihydroxycoumarin was improved by reaction in the presence of excess hydroxylamine hydrochloride. The resultant diphenyl ether herbicides were potent total vegetation control pre- and postemergence herbicides.
